Understanding Watermarks: The Importance of Securing Your Visual Content

A watermark functions as a digital mark of ownership embedded within an image. Typically, it appears as a logo, text, or graphic element subtly placed on the photo. The purpose of watermarking is to indicate ownership while minimizing interference with the visual appeal of the image. While some photographers worry that watermarks may affect the aesthetic quality, the long-term benefits of protecting your work far outweigh the drawbacks.

With the rise of social media and digital sharing platforms, a single image can reach thousands within minutes. This rapid spread can easily lead to content being reposted without proper attribution. A watermark ensures that your name, brand, or logo remains attached to the image, even if it goes viral.

Moreover, watermarks are invaluable when sharing proofs or drafts with clients. Before receiving final payment, adding a watermark prevents potential misuse. Removing a well-placed watermark is a challenging task, especially when it’s integrated thoughtfully. This makes it a reliable method for securing your photos.

1. Adobe Lightroom Mobile – A Comprehensive Solution for Professional Photo Editing and Watermarking

In the realm of mobile photography, Adobe Lightroom Mobile stands out as a powerhouse tool, merging robust photo editing capabilities with seamless watermark integration. As more creative professionals and hobbyists alike embrace mobile devices for capturing and editing photos, having a versatile and reliable app is crucial. Adobe Lightroom Mobile has established itself as a leading choice due to its extensive features, intuitive interface, and consistent updates that keep it ahead of competitors.

Adobe Lightroom Mobile, available on both iOS and Android, is more than just an image editing tool. Its watermarking functionality is one of its standout features, offering precision and flexibility that many other apps lack. Photographers and content creators who regularly share their work online find it essential to protect their images from unauthorized use. Embedding a watermark not only preserves ownership but also subtly promotes their brand or name.

One of the primary advantages of using Adobe Lightroom Mobile for watermarking is the sheer level of customization it offers. Unlike basic apps that merely allow text overlay, Lightroom Mobile lets users adjust every aspect of the watermark to suit their artistic vision. Whether you are adding a logo or text, you can fine-tune opacity, size, font style, and even add subtle shadows to enhance visibility without overwhelming the image.

The flexibility of choosing between black and white text ensures that your watermark is clearly visible, regardless of the photo’s background color. The option to make text bold or italic further enhances its adaptability to different image styles. This high degree of control is especially valuable for professionals who want their watermark to blend naturally into the image while still being noticeable.

One of Lightroom Mobile’s most user-friendly features is the ability to add watermarks during the export process. This streamlined workflow is ideal for photographers who regularly edit and share their work. Instead of having to save the edited image and then import it into a separate watermarking app, users can apply the watermark directly as they finish editing. This not only saves time but also maintains the integrity of the image file by avoiding multiple exports.

In practice, this means that once your image is edited to perfection, you can quickly apply a personalized watermark and share it directly to social media, cloud storage, or your device’s gallery. The convenience of this feature cannot be overstated, especially when working with multiple images.

While Adobe Lightroom Mobile offers a wealth of features for free, some advanced functionalities are accessible only through a subscription plan. The premium version unlocks additional editing tools, cloud syncing across devices, and a greater range of watermarking customization. Given the professional-grade results it delivers, many users find the subscription well worth the investment.

Seamlessly integrating with Adobe’s broader creative ecosystem, Lightroom Mobile allows users to move between desktop and mobile workflows without losing progress. This cross-device compatibility is a significant advantage for photographers who edit on the go but finalize projects on a desktop.

For professional photographers who manage large portfolios, Adobe Lightroom Mobile’s batch editing and watermarking capabilities are invaluable. Wedding photographers, for instance, often deal with hundreds of images that require uniform branding. Lightroom’s batch processing feature ensures that every photo exported from a session carries a consistent watermark.

Similarly, social media influencers and content creators benefit from its integration with platforms like Instagram and Facebook. By exporting directly from Lightroom Mobile, they maintain high image quality while embedding a professional watermark to protect their content.

2. Watermarkly – Efficient Batch Watermarking for High-Volume Workflows

In contrast to Adobe Lightroom Mobile, which combines editing and watermarking, Watermarkly focuses primarily on watermarking efficiency. It is an excellent choice for users who need to process large volumes of images at once. Available for both iOS and Android, this app caters to photographers, businesses, and anyone who needs to protect their visual content from unauthorized use.

Watermarkly’s primary appeal lies in its ability to apply watermarks to multiple photos simultaneously. This feature is particularly useful for event photographers or content creators who manage extensive image libraries. Rather than manually watermarking each file, users can select a batch of images and apply a consistent watermark to all of them in one go.

This batch watermarking capability saves considerable time and ensures uniformity, which is vital when maintaining a consistent visual brand identity. Whether you are creating content for a blog, a photo gallery, or a social media campaign, Watermarkly ensures that every image is protected with minimal effort.

While efficiency is Watermarkly’s strong suit, it does not compromise on customization. The app allows users to add both text and graphic watermarks, with a variety of fonts, colors, and transparency levels to choose from. You can also adjust the size and position of the watermark to fit the composition of each image.

One of the standout features of Watermarkly is the option to tile the watermark across the image, making removal exceedingly difficult. You can also rotate or scale the watermark, adapting it to different image formats and resolutions. This is particularly important for photographers who work with various dimensions, from Instagram posts to high-resolution prints.

Watermarkly’s interface is designed with simplicity in mind. Even users who are not technically inclined will find it easy to navigate through the watermarking process. The app guides you through each step, from selecting images to customizing and applying the watermark. This user-centric approach makes it accessible for casual users as well as professionals.

However, the free version of Watermarkly does come with ads, which can be intrusive during batch processing. Upgrading to the premium version removes these ads and unlocks more advanced customization features. Despite this drawback, the free version remains highly functional and sufficient for most casual watermarking tasks.

One feature that sets Watermarkly apart is its ability to tile watermarks across an entire image. This technique ensures that even if someone tries to crop or manipulate the image, traces of the watermark remain visible. This feature is especially valuable when sharing high-resolution images online, as it effectively deters unauthorized use.

Event photographers, real estate marketers, and online retailers often deal with numerous images daily. Watermarkly’s batch processing allows them to quickly secure large sets of images before posting them online. This practical feature is also beneficial for social media managers who need to brand visual content consistently across platforms.

For those managing online portfolios or client galleries, Watermarkly provides peace of mind. By watermarking every image before upload, users reduce the risk of their work being stolen or used without permission.

Both Adobe Lightroom Mobile and Watermarkly offer powerful watermarking features, but they serve different purposes. Lightroom Mobile is ideal for photographers who need comprehensive editing alongside watermarking, while Watermarkly excels at bulk processing and efficiency.

If you are a professional photographer looking for an all-in-one solution, Lightroom Mobile’s integration with Adobe’s ecosystem and its advanced editing tools make it the superior choice. On the other hand, if your primary concern is quickly adding watermarks to large batches of images, Watermarkly’s straightforward approach is unmatched.

3. eZy Watermark – Tailored for Creative Watermarking

When it comes to creatively watermarking your images, eZy Watermark is an app that truly stands out. Its comprehensive feature set and user-friendly interface make it an excellent option for photographers, social media influencers, and businesses alike. Designed for both Android and iOS platforms, eZy Watermark offers unparalleled flexibility when it comes to customizing your watermark.

One of the key strengths of eZy Watermark lies in its ability to generate unique and visually appealing watermarks. Unlike many other apps that offer just basic text or logo watermarking, eZy Watermark goes a step further by allowing users to create personalized watermarks that can include text, logos, QR codes, and even digital signatures. This versatility makes it an ideal choice for creatives who want to maintain a consistent brand identity while protecting their visual content.

The app’s interface is designed to accommodate users of all technical levels. Whether you are an amateur photographer looking to mark your personal snapshots or a professional managing a digital portfolio, eZy Watermark makes the entire process intuitive. You start by selecting the image or batch of images you wish to watermark, then proceed to choose the type of watermark you prefer.

Among the most impressive features is the app’s support for batch processing. In today's fast-paced digital environment, it’s essential to save time when watermarking multiple images. eZy Watermark’s batch processing feature streamlines this task, allowing you to apply your chosen watermark to numerous photos in one go. This is particularly beneficial for social media managers who handle a significant volume of content.

Customization is at the heart of eZy Watermark’s appeal. The app lets you manipulate the watermark’s size, position, and opacity, enabling you to craft a mark that complements rather than detracts from the original image. You can also modify the color and texture of the watermark, giving it a subtle or bold presence as needed. For those who want to make their watermark truly unique, eZy Watermark even supports layering effects, allowing for a more textured and professional look.

QR code watermarking is a standout feature that sets eZy Watermark apart from its competitors. By embedding a QR code, you not only secure your image but also provide a direct link to your website, portfolio, or social media profiles. This feature is particularly advantageous for businesses looking to drive traffic while maintaining content security.

Another noteworthy aspect is the inclusion of digital signatures as a watermark option. Instead of relying solely on logos or standard text, you can add your own signature to your images, which is particularly useful for artists and creators looking to give a personal touch to their work. The app allows you to scan your signature and integrate it seamlessly as a watermark.

While eZy Watermark is available as a free app, it does include advertisements that can interrupt your workflow. Upgrading to the premium version removes these ads and unlocks additional features, making it a worthwhile investment for professionals. The app’s pricing structure is reasonable, especially considering the extended functionality offered in the paid version.

The export options are another strong point of eZy Watermark. Once you have applied your watermark, you can quickly save the image to your device or share it directly on social media platforms like Instagram, Facebook, or Twitter. This direct sharing capability saves time and ensures that your watermarked images maintain high quality when posted online.

In terms of file compatibility, eZy Watermark supports a wide range of image formats, which is crucial for photographers who shoot in various resolutions and file types. Whether you’re working with JPEGs, PNGs, or even higher-quality TIFF files, the app handles them with ease.

For content creators, influencers, and digital marketers, eZy Watermark’s creative capabilities, combined with its practical features, make it an indispensable tool. Whether you're branding content, protecting your intellectual property, or simply adding a professional touch to your images, eZy Watermark offers a balanced combination of creativity and security.

4. PhotoMarks – Simple Yet Effective for iOS Users

PhotoMarks is a watermarking solution tailored specifically for iOS users who appreciate straightforward functionality combined with just the right amount of customization. While it may not boast the elaborate creative features of other apps, it excels at offering a reliable and efficient way to watermark your images. Its clean, uncomplicated interface ensures that even novice users can quickly master its tools.

PhotoMarks allows you to add both text and logo watermarks with a few simple steps. The process begins with selecting the desired image from your device, followed by choosing the type of watermark you want to apply. One notable advantage is the ability to fine-tune the watermark’s opacity and placement, ensuring that it harmonizes with the underlying image without dominating it.

A particularly unique feature of PhotoMarks is its ability to include the date and time as part of the watermark. This is particularly valuable for professional photographers who need to timestamp their images, especially when documenting events, creating photo journals, or providing proof of service. Including the capture date as a watermark not only marks ownership but also adds contextual value to the image.

The app also offers a range of font styles and sizes, allowing you to customize the text watermark to match your brand aesthetic. You can select from various color options and even add a subtle shadow to make the text stand out against busy backgrounds. Though not overly sophisticated, these customization features are sufficient for most casual and professional needs.

Another aspect that makes PhotoMarks appealing is its quick export options. Once your watermark is applied, you can directly share the edited image on social media or save it to your device. This streamlined process is particularly useful when you’re in a hurry to post content or submit photos to clients.

Despite being a free app, PhotoMarks includes ads that may slightly disrupt the user experience. However, these advertisements are not overly intrusive and do not significantly impact the app's functionality. Given the quality and simplicity of the app, this minor inconvenience is easy to overlook.

PhotoMarks works particularly well for photographers who need to watermark images without overcomplicating the process. Whether you're capturing a landscape or documenting an event, the app ensures your images are branded efficiently. The focus here is on practicality rather than extensive creative options, which makes it a reliable choice for users who prioritize efficiency.

Additionally, PhotoMarks includes a fast processing engine that minimizes lag when applying watermarks, which is a common issue in more graphics-intensive apps. This ensures that even when working with high-resolution images, you can complete the watermarking process without unnecessary delays.

For photographers who primarily use iOS devices, PhotoMarks offers a simple yet effective solution for protecting and branding images. Its practical design and essential features make it particularly suitable for those who value functionality over flashiness. Whether you are sharing personal photos or professional work, PhotoMarks provides a reliable way to ensure your images remain credited to you.
